Margin Management (VKP5)

Hi Experts

I would like to know how to maintain a sales price margin given the basic sales price (VKP0) in transaction VKP5. I can't seem to understant the behaviour of this field:

1. the default margin is currently set as a margin markdown (-0.01) but when I try to set this to say +0.04 the system does not accept this value (it changes back to -0.01). I would like to find out why this is happening. Moreover, when I put other values it changes the markup to a different value like 99.999 which I don't seem to understand why is coming through. Please advise.

2. Is there a way to maintain the final sales final (where the margin will be calculated automatically). For example if article X is currently prices at 600 (which is base price + a % markup) and the market price is 700 and the company does not want to calculate the margin markup % to add to VKP0 but want a way to just add the final sales price as 700. Is there a way to do this?

in SAP IS Retail generally this happens .

1 You have your Purchase Price Schema . From there the Net Price would be picked up for Sales Price Determination .

2.A Mark Up or Margin would be maintained ( generally accross Merchandising Category). So that all articles in that MerchCat can attract the markup...

3. Final Sales Price = 1 + 2 + Vat/tax as determined by the Pricing schema .

In order to understand this in VKP5 please go to the Sales Tab and find out 1 and 2 then the rest wont be very difficult.
